Not every family can afford to put their kids in sports. While basketball might not require a lot of equipment, making sure those in need have access to basic gear is a key part of the Surge’s community work.
In this episode, hosts Sarah Palmer and Nash Hanna take you through the Surge’s role in building the Century Garden’s triple court and how they helped create a program that puts sneakers in the hands of underprivileged kids.
